Last Day in Ndola

November 13, 2011

Today was our last day in Ndola area.  We started our day off by going to Pastor Mukwavi’s Church.  Once again the Church service was uplifting and a great way to start our day.  Jason shared the history of Remembrance Day while Reg and Shelley led the membership in a few songs.

After Church we all mobilized to go to Kitswe (another city) approximately 45 minutes away from Ndola.  The market is known for having great arts and crafts.  Those of us that reached the market enjoyed our shopping time and returned with bracelets, paintings, wooden bowls and much more.

Those that did not shop (Sandra, Shelley and Brian) instead spent the day sitting on the side of the road with one of the vans.  We had all piled into the two vans but as we caravanned to Kitswe the radiator hose blew on one of the vans.  Lucky for the group that stayed with the van a couple of men decided to be good Samaritans and help them out.  One of the men walked off to a friend’s house and returned with the hose off of the friend’s vehicle.  With a little fancy mechanical work they all got the hose hooked up and were able to head back to Ndola after about six hours.

We are all now frantically preparing and organizing for our early departure to Livingstone tomorrow morning.  We could not come all this way without seeing Victoria Falls and going on a Safari.  The next couple of days are full but will be full of new adventures.
